Ollie Gordon II ran for 137 yards and two touchdowns, and Oklahoma State defeated No. 10 Oklahoma 27-24 on Saturday in the last Bedlam rivalry game before Oklahoma leaves the Big 12 for the Southeastern Conference next year.
Gordon, who entered the day as the nation's leading rusher, had a career-high 33 carries. It was his sixth straight game rushing for at least 100 yards.
The game was about more than bragging rights - both teams started the day as part of a five-way tie for the conference lead.
Alan Bowman passed for 334 yards, Rashod Owens had career highs of 10 catches for 136 yards and Brennan Presley caught eight passes for 97 yards for the Cowboys (7-2, 5-1, No. 22 CFP).
The crowd chanted Gordon's name before he broke loose for a 20-yard touchdown run on the game's opening drive.
Bowman's 13-yard touchdown run on the first play of the second quarter put Oklahoma State up 14-7, and a field goal by Alex Hale five minutes later made it 17-7.
Oklahoma had a low snap on the first play on the next drive, and Dillon Gabriel couldn't get a handle on it. Oklahoma State's Kody Walterscheid recovered at the Oklahoma 20, and Hale's 34-yard field goal put the Cowboys up 27-21.
Oklahoma's Zach Schmit made a 36-yard field goal to cut the margin to three with 4:48 to go. The Sooners got the ball back one more time, down 27-24, but only made it to midfield before turning the ball over on downs.
